Abstract
Approaches to improving head positioning accuracy in a hard disk drive, by suppressing airflow disturbances that would otherwise cause unwanted component vibration, include a voice coil motor having a sidewall spanning a gap between the VCM upper yoke and lower yoke. This VCM sidewall also serves as the inner wall of a bypass channel, for diverting airflow away from the actuator arm and associated components.
